    Last 13th of May, a new surf world record has been established thanks to the Lahinch Surf School. 44 people succeed to stand simultaneously on one wave. Congratulation :-)

    Surf has always been closely linked with art (painting, photography, music…), and Club of the Waves has been created in this idea.

    This great new surf website offers the opportunity to every surf artists to get a personal page where they can publish all their works.

    We can also find a lot of articles about surf culture.

    How to use Wikiriders? Add a surf spot…

    wikriders news, features — emmanuel
    July 6, 2006 @ 3:27 pm 

    Now you’ve got an account on Wikiriders, you can add a new surf spot.
    You just have to come back on the home page and choose the country where you want to add a spot.

    Then select the region and click on the link “add a spot”. You will be automatically redirected on the dedicated page.

    The first thing to do is to localise the spot on the map. Be careful to zoom as much as you can to have the best precision and double click to let “Spot” point. Then you can add all the text you want in the description fields.
    Click on button “add this spot” and that’s it.

    Your spot is on-line : )
